According to the principle of competitive exclusion, two species cannot continue to occupy the same _____. (concept 54.1)

Two species can not occupy the same ecological niche.
An ecological niche is a place of the organism in the ecosystem, both physical and trophic ( a place in the food web).
If two organisms are using the same space and resources, they will compete amongst each other, and one of them will be excluded.
